  • Patent number: 11810032
    Abstract: In some aspects, a system is provided that includes a plurality of communication nodes configured in a wireless mesh network or a low-power wireless network and a sensor assigned to a monitored subject. The sensor includes a first wireless network interface, for a first wireless network, adapted to communicate with the wireless mesh network or the low-power wireless network and a second wireless network interface, for a second wireless network, adapted to communicate with a mobile device. The sensor includes one or more processors adapted to receive, via the first wireless network, an indicator to transmit an identification message to the mobile device and, based on receiving the indicator, transmit, via the second wireless network, the identification message to the mobile device.

  • Patent number: 11170616
    Abstract: A system and associated interfaces are provided that permit alert of an evacuation event to a workplace environment. In one aspect, an evacuation alert device having at least one speaker and a plurality of LEDs may be mounted at a worksite. For instance, it is appreciated that there may be an evacuation alert device that can alert the worksite of an evacuation event by emitting light from the plurality of LEDs and/or emitting sound from the at least one speaker. For instance, an evacuation alert device may be paired with an external system, and, in response to receiving indication of an evacuation event from the external system, may alert the worksite of the evacuation event.

  • Publication number: 20210314729
    Abstract: In some aspects, a system comprises a first wearable sensor configured to be attached to a first user, the first wearable sensor adapted to periodically transmit a message, the message containing a sensor identifier that uniquely identifies the first wearable sensor, wherein the first wearable sensor is configured to listen for one or more messages transmitted by one or more wearable sensors attached to other users, and wherein the first wearable sensor is adapted to determine a signal strength of a received message, and determine is the signal strength is greater than a threshold, issue an alert, and a gateway adapted to communicate with the first wearable sensor.

  • Patent number: 10769562
    Abstract: A system and associated interfaces are provided that permit the monitoring of workers and equipment within the workplace environment. In one aspect, an equipment sensor having various sensing capabilities may be assigned to a piece of equipment that records various parameters that are specific to the piece of equipment. For instance, it is appreciated that there may be an equipment sensor that can be attached to the piece of equipment that is adapted to monitor certain parameters associated with the piece of equipment and its environment. For instance, an equipment sensor assigned to the piece of equipment may be capable of determining the location of the piece of equipment, along with motion, altitude, and the presence of an operator of the piece of equipment.
